On Jacobi and continuous Hahn polynomials

open access: yes, 1994
Jacobi polynomials are mapped onto the continuous Hahn polynomials by the Fourier transform and the orthogonality relations for the continuous Hahn polynomials then follow from the orthogonality relations for the Jacobi polynomials and the Parseval formula.

An addition theorem for someq-Hahn polynomials

open access: yesMonatshefte f�r Mathematik, 1978
Theq-Hahn polynomials appear as functions on the lattice of subspaces of a finite-dimensional vector space over a finite field. Irreducible representations of the related general linear group are restricted to a maximal parabolic subgroup, and a specific description of the resulting irreducible components leads to an addition formula.
